Gluten Free Tiramisu Brownies Recipe

These Gluten Free Tiramisu Brownies combine a fudgy chocolate base with a creamy tiramisu topping, offering a deliciously rich and elegant dessert perfect for any occasion. The brownies have a deep chocolate espresso flavor topped with a smooth mascarpone cream, chilled and dusted with cocoa powder for a classic finish.

Ingredients

Brownie Base

  • 1/2 cup gluten free all-purpose flour
  • 1/3 cup cocoa powder
  • 1 tablespoon espresso powder
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up melted butter
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Tiramisu Topping

  • 1 cup mascarpone cheese
  • 3/4 cup heavy whipping cream
  • 1/3 cup powdered sugar
  • 1/4 cup brewed espresso or strong coffee, cooled
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Finishing

  • Unsweetened cocoa powder (for dusting)

Instructions

  1. Preheat and Prepare Pan: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line an 8×8 inch baking pan with parchment paper for easy removal of the brownies later.
  2. Mix Wet Ingredients: In a bowl, combine the melted butter, sugar, eggs, and vanilla extract. Mix thoroughly until the mixture is smooth and well blended.
  3. Whisk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together the gluten free all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, and espresso powder ensuring there are no lumps.
  4. Combine Batter: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ients and mix until a thick, uniform batter forms.
  5. Bake Brownie Base: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an, smoothing the surface evenly. Bake for 20 to 25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ted comes out with a few moist crumbs. Allow the brownies to cool completely before proceeding.
  6. Prepare Tiramisu Cream: In a clean bowl, beat mascarpone cheese with powdered sugar and vanilla extract until creamy and smooth. In another bowl, whip the heavy cream to stiff peaks, then gently fold it into the mascarpone mixture to create a light and airy cream.
  7. Add Coffee Flavor: Slowly fold in the cooled brewed espresso or strong coffee into the mascarpone cream mixture to infuse the tiramisu flavor evenly.
  8. Assemble the Dessert: Spread the tiramisu cream evenly over the cooled brownie base to form a smooth layer.
  9. Chill: Refrigerate the brownies with tiramisu topping for at least 2 hours to allow the flavors to meld and the cream to set.
  10. Serve: Dust the chilled tiramisu brownies generously with unsweetened cocoa powder, slice into 9 squares, and serve chilled.

Notes

  • Chill the brownies fully before adding the tiramisu layer for best layering results.
  • Use room temperature mascarpone cheese to avoid lumps and achieve a smooth cream texture.
  • Store le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days for optimal freshness.
